PLACEMENT PURPOSE
Caseworkers work with their local chapters to help restore communications between families separated by armed conflict, disaster, or other humanitarian situations. Caseworkers perform a variety of tasks including: maintaining files, conducting searches for individuals, performing home visits to deliver information, and community outreach promoting the program.

OPEN TIME DAYS
Approximately five hours a week, however time commitment may vary depending on case volume.

REQUIRED TRAINING
Restoring Family Links Casework course
